Paris Saint-Germain wants to get rid of Draxler! Bundesliga clubs show interest – football

Paris wants to shed ballast!

According to information from “L’Equipe”, Qatar club PSG wants to thin out its squad. At the top of the list: National player Julian Draxler (28).

As France-Medium “L’Equipe” reports, the German has to reorient himself professionally. Background: PSG is currently preparing for the new season and wants to make room for new stars. Expulsion candidates? Including the former Bundesliga star (Schalke and Wolfsburg).

Draxler still has a contract until 2024. However, the midfielder could not prevail under coach Mauricio Pochettino (50). Overall, he made 24 competitive games in the current season, but rarely got beyond the joker role. The Gladbeck native was repeatedly thrown back by injuries.

Now the Paris chapter for Draxler (20 million market value) could actually end. In 2017 he moved from Wolfsburg to the Seine for a fee of 36 million euros, and since then he has played 198 games for PSG (26 goals, 41 assists) – he has not played more often for any club.

But a possible change even seems to meet with mutual interest. As “L’Equipe” recently reported, Draxler wanted to leave the club to gain match practice. Background: the Winter World Cup in Qatar at the end of the year. Draxler wants to convince national coach Hansi Flick (57) of his qualities. Hertha, Dortmund and Leverkusen are said to be interested, as is Sevilla.

Also on the cross-off list: Thilo Kehrer (25). The central defender moved to Paris in 2018 for 37 million (125 games, four goals, two assists), still has a contract until 2023. German and English clubs should be interested, writes “L’Equipe”. Price tag: 20 to 30 million euros. Other candidates to leave are Leandro Paredes (27) and Layvin Kurzawa (29).

So Paris wants to create capacity for large transfers again. Background: the club bosses are longing for the long-awaited goal of the “Champions League title”. Julian Draxler will probably not live to see it again…
